Arrive in Juneau, Alaska's capital city. One of only two U.S. capitals not accessible by cars, it lies at the base of the picturesque Mt. Roberts. Embark the National Geographic Sea Lion or National Geographic Sea Bird in time for cocktails and an introduction of the vessel staff and crew.
Day 2 - Tuesday - Jun 17, 2025
Cruising LeConte Bay, United States
On your first day of exploration, you'll explore either LeConte Bay or Tracy Arm. These areas feature some of the most active glaciers in Southeast Alaska. Icebergs regularly break off from glaciers, getting caught in shallow moraines and along the shorelines as they float out of the bay. Your experienced captain will evaluate the underwater moraine outside of LeConte Bay or Tracy Arm, where you'll set out by Zodiac to navigate among these surreal floating sculptures. Take advantage of spectacular photographic opportunities, practicing tricks and tips from your certified photo instructor.
Day 3 - Wednesday - Jun 18, 2025
Cruising Wrangell Narrows, United States
Sumner Strait, United States
Navigate the stunning Wrangell Narrows, an area inaccessible to larger ships, and then cruise into the Sumner Strait, keeping watch for orcas and humpback whales surfacing and sea otters gliding through the clear water around the ship. Explore the coast by kayak or Zodiac and go ashore to trace bear trails through forests intersected by crystalline salmon streams. Along the way, learn about the rainforest ecosystem from naturalists. Fix your binoculars on the banks to search for Sitka black-tailed deer and moose as well as black bears, wolves, and bald eagles that frequent the shoreline in search of plentiful salmon.
Day 4 - Thursday - Jun 19, 2025
Wrangell, United States
Blake Channel, United States
This morning, arrive in the small town of Wrangell. The Tlingit and their ancestors have made this island their home for thousands of years. Take an optional jet boat journey up the Stikine River or explore town, including a visit to Chief Shakes Tribal House and Petroglyph Beach, home to ancient rock carvings. This afternoon, cruise the Eastern Passage and Blake Channel, narrow waterways on the backside of Wrangell Island where other ships rarely venture. On select departures, choose an optional day trip to Anan Creek Bear Observatory to witness black and brown bears feasting on salmon runs (additional $390 per person). Day 5 - Friday - Jun 20, 2025
Misty Fjord, Alaska, United States
Wake up this morning to catch the sunrise over the stunning cliffs of Misty Fjords National Monument, rising more than 2,000 feet above the deep blue waters of the fjord. Watch wisps of cloud drift down the winding waterway and drape over green peaks as you cruise through the mists that give this extraordinary landscape its name. Set out by Zodiac and kayak to get close to the forested banks and the many dramatic waterfalls cascading down the cliffs.
Day 6 - Saturday - Jun 21, 2025
Ketchikan, United States
Arrive in Ketchikan, the southernmost city in Alaska, spread at the base of forested slopes on Revillagigedo Island. Known as the "salmon capital of the world", it's famous for colorful buildings and abundant fishing boats and canneries. Visit the Totem Heritage Center to view the priceless collection of 19th-century totem poles. Enjoy breakfast aboard ship before disembarking. Transfer to the airport for flights home.
